Bonjour à tous,

voici mon petit soucis sur mon appli...

Je dois avoir les yeux fermés car je ne vois pas ce qui cloche!

Sur un bouton avec ce code:

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
package tof.cv.events;
import blabla 
 
public class OnBDDButtonClickListener implements OnClickListener {
 
    Activity context;
 
    public OnBDDButtonClickListener(	Activity  context) 
    {
         this.context = context;
    }
	private BDAccess objBd;
    public void onClick(View v) 
    { 
 
      	Codes.mondebug("DEBUT de open");    	
    	objBd.open();//connexion à  ma base de donnée
      	Codes.mondebug("FIN de open"); 
};
qui appelle objBd: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
 
package tof.cv.BDD;
 
import blabla
 
public class BDAccess {
	public void open() //throws SQLException
	{
    System.out.println("DEBUT dans open"); 	
	}
}
J'obtiens une erreur de pointeur null.

Je ne comprends vraiment pas le probleme. Il affiche bien "DEBUT de open" puis fait son erreur.


Merci d'avance à mon futur sauveur!


Profete162